The Mythbusters checked the increased viscosity myth (opposite presumption, same speed is possible) and found it plausible. http://mythbustersresults.com/swimming-in-syrup

It has been a long running debate which way viscosity would affect swimming. Higher velocity increases resistance to forward motion but also allows for more propulsive force from the swimmer - which will dominate? It turns a research group at UMN actually was crazy enough to do the test - it looks like the effects balance for a human swimmer. http://it.umn.edu/news/inventing/2004_Winter/goingforthegoo.... http://www.…

As as a swimmer, I know I'd much rather swim in cold water than warm, at least as far as pools go.

It's easier to maintain momentum and glide in cold water, whereas swimming in warm water feels like you're swimming in molasses.

Wetsuits are named wet because their operational concept depends the water they absorb. Maybe you intended to refer to a drysuit? See: http://en.wikipedia.org/wiki/Wetsuit ". . .a thin layer of trapped water could be tolerated between the suit fabric and the skin, so long as insulation was present in the fabric in the form of trapped bubbles. In this case, the water would quickly reach skin temperature and the air in…

No I meant a wetsuit. Wetsuits are completely waterproof aside from a select few entry points where water is allowed to seep through as you first get in the water.

The idea behind their operation is that you have a thin film of warm water around your body, isolated by a waterproof neophrene layer. So there's: The Sea -> neophrene -> Warm water that doesn't freely mix with the sea -> You.

That doesn't work (as deadmansshoes thought) if you're wearing normal clothes instead of a neophrene layer. In that case the water next to your body is constantly being replaced by new & cold water, faster than you can heat it up to provide you with insulation.

Both wetsuit and drysuits depend on there being a layer next to your body that you heat up. With wetsuits this is a layer of water that doesn't get swapped out, with drysuits it's a layer of air + rubber.
